Description: The Office of Private Investigator Licensure licenses private investigators in Colorado. Licensure for private investigators is mandatory in Colorado. Office activities include licensing, investigation of complaints, determination of discipline, and enforcement of discipline for violators of the Colorado Statutes and Office of Private Investigator Licensure Rules.The Office is a Director-model program without an advisory committee. Requirements: Submit fingerprint and background check prior to beginning application, Complete the Affidavit of Eligibility section within the application, Upload name change documentation, if applicable, Upload a copy of your signed and dated Passing Results Report of your Colorado Private Investigator, Jurisprudence Examination, Attest to carrying a minimum of $10,000 Surety Bond Coverage, Answer general and criminal history screening questions and upload supporting documentation.
- Stand-alone license
- State exam required
- No continuing education requirement
- Experience required
- Felony convictions prohibited
- Military and spouses are exempt from licensure requirements
